Well, the Hijri date 4 Rabi Al Awwal 1352 corresponds to the Gregorian date Tuesday, 27 June 1933. This date lies in the third month of the Hijri year 1352 AH, which is Rabi Al-Awwal of 1352 AH. Both this Hijri and Gregorian date occur on the single day that is Tuesday without any doubt. The Arabic date 1352/03/04 is calculated using the Umm Al-Qura calendar and the sighting of the moon. One thing to remember is that this Arabic date may occur on different Gregorian date depending upon the region and country and obviously the moon.

سُنَّةَ ٱللَّهِ فِى ٱلَّذِينَ خَلَوْا۟ مِن قَبْلُ ۖ وَلَن تَجِدَ لِسُنَّةِ ٱللَّهِ تَبْدِيلًۭا
That was the way of Allah in the case of those who passed away of old; thou wilt not find for the way of Allah aught of power to change.
Surah Al-Ahzaab(33:62)
Sahih al-Bukhari
Wedlock, Marriage (Nikaah)
Chapter: Al-Walima is to be given even with one sheep
Narrated Anas:
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) manumitted Safiyya and then married her, and her Mahr was her manumission, and he gave a wedding banquet with Hais (a sort of sweet dish made from butter, cheese and dates).
Sahih al-Bukhari 5169
